Today's Zoo Field trip Handout

Put together some handouts to help the young'ns with "process." After our last Zoo trip, I noticed most everybody took about the same amount of time on all their drawings. I asked them to try more variation, starting with quicksketches and eventually adding in a few renders.



Making those “process” sequences: 10 seconds on the sketch, then rush to the scanner–-5 minutes to scan, then pull the paper out, make three more lines, and scan it again….

I’m trying to force myself to show the students unpolished work, unexceptional work (all my own, of course). Easier to see the process when the drawing is missing real magic.

A demo I did for the benefit of my animal drawing students. The assignment is a motion study, and is not intended as an animation--just a series of drawings made from video reference of the student's choice. I found some sketchy footage of a gerenuk bounding for my source material.



I just sketched 'em out without doing the animation-y thing of making flippable drawings....just winged it. It has lots of glitches, but given my rustiness, I was relieved it looked even this good!

Marty exploration of layering more neutrals in BKG:
Tone down purple by adding a layer (set on OVERLAY) of yellowish gray...
...knock back BKG with a layer (set on MULTIPLY--thank you, Tom Moon) of darker blue'ish slate gray (halved the transparency to keep it from getting too dark)
